**Q: How is the user module being split out of the Harkwell monolith?** The new Ledgerbird user service owns accounts, sessions, and preferences. The monolith proxies to it during migration; writes go through the service only. Do not add new user tables to the monolith. Questions about migration order go to the platform guild.

escalation mailbox, kaweg-kahif: druwyn.sordor@nelvroworks.corp

# Break-Glass Access: Tenant Rate Quotas

Hey support folks — if a tenant on Quotaform is hard-capped and screaming, you can temporarily lift their per-tenant rate quota via the break-glass panel. This bypasses the normal approval chain, so use it only when a paying tenant is fully blocked, not just slowed. Bumps auto-expire after four hours and get logged to the Ops channel automatically. You'll need the emergency console unlock, which rotates monthly. The current recovery passphrase is below.

unlock words, hahaf-fajeg: quenmir-belius

## Step 6: Apply the Planner Hotfix

Before rolling the Quilldex database hotfix to production, understand why: release 5.2 introduced a query planner regression that chose sequential scans on the orders table, tripling report latency. The hotfix pins the planner heuristics to the 5.1 behavior. Copy `planner.env` into the deploy directory, confirm `PLANNER_MODE=legacy`, and place the metrics exporter credential on the following line.

vault entry, fadup-tagag: RELAY_SECRET8=2fd92179